Building site clearing services involve the removal of existing structures, vegetation, debris, and other obstructions to prepare a property for construction or development. This process typically includes tasks such as tree and shrub removal, brush clearing, grading, and debris disposal. The goal is to create a clean, level, and safe foundation for new construction projects, ensuring the site meets all necessary requirements for building permits and regulations.
These services help address common problems faced during development projects, such as overgrown vegetation, unwanted structures, or hazardous debris that can hinder construction progress. Clearing a site reduces the risk of delays caused by unexpected obstacles and ensures a safer working environment for construction crews. Proper site clearing also minimizes future maintenance issues related to unmanaged vegetation or debris accumulation, contributing to smoother project execution.

The overview below groups typical Building Site Clearing proj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Johnston, IA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Cost Range for Site Clearing - Typical expenses for building site clearing vary widely based on size and complexity, generally falling between $1,000 and $5,000. Smaller projects may be closer to $1,000, while larger or more difficult sites can exceed $5,000.
Factors Influencing Cost - The total cost depends on factors such as tree removal, debris disposal, and land grading. For example, removing a few trees might cost around $500 to $1,500, while clearing a large lot could reach $10,000 or more.
Cost of Equipment and Labor - Equipment rental and labor rates significantly impact overall expenses, with hourly rates ranging from $50 to $150. Heavier machinery like bulldozers or excavators increase costs but may be necessary for extensive clearing projects.
Additional Expenses - Extra costs may include permits, erosion control, and site restoration, which can add several hundred to thousands of dollars. Contact local service providers for detailed estimates tailored to specific project need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
